Coeur d’Alene, Idaho — A tragic incident unfolded on Monday when a 20-year-old transient opened fire on firefighters responding to a wildfire near Canfield Mountain, resulting in the deaths of two first responders and leaving another injured. Kootenai County Sheriff Bob Norris provided fresh insights into the circumstances surrounding the ambush, revealing that the shooter, identified as Wess Roley, became agitated after firefighters requested he relocate his vehicle.
